Rich and creamy jalapeno popper dip made easy with the help of your multi-functional pressure cooker. Don't forget the butter crackers for dipping!

Steps:
- Combine cream cheese, jalapeno peppers, chicken, green onion, bacon bits, and water in a multi-functional pressure cooker (such as Instant Pot®). Close and lock the lid. Select Manual; set timer for 5 minutes. Allow 10 minutes for pressure to build.
- Release pressure carefully using the quick-release method according to manufacturer's instructions, about 5 minutes. Unlock and remove the lid. Add Cheddar cheese and sour cream. Stir until cheese is melted.
- Transfer dip to a serving dish and garnish with additional jalapenos, bacon bits, and Cheddar cheese if desired.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 80 calories, Carbohydrate 0.7 g, Cholesterol 23.5 mg, Fat 6.6 g, Fiber 0.1 g, Protein 4.7 g, SaturatedFat 3.9 g, Sodium 137.2 mg, Sugar 0.1 g
